On Thu, Mar 02, 2006 at 02:01:35PM +0000, Phil Thompson wrote: > As I said in another reply - I don't see the difference. Whether it's > PyQt4.Qt rather than PyQt4.QtCore.Qt, the magic still has to happen > when you import QtGui.
Well, I think the idea is that the Qt namespace would contain everything it needs to, from all the PyQt modules, right from the start. I.e. even if you only import QtCore, the Qt namespace would contain WhiteSpaceMode and all. Always the same, no changes no matter what you import and don't import. But as said, I understand that this may not be easily feasible within the SIP/PyQt architecture (because, mind, I don't know HOW the namespace is implemented there to start with.
